I am trying to replace the front tranny seals on my super m, and am having trouble on one. I"ve removed the liftall and the small love joy coupler. I was then able to remove the coupler that was threaded on to the countershaft, the one that turns the liftall pump, and the seal retainer for that. My trouble is with the tranny input shaft. First I removed the coupler (universal joint) between the clutch shaft and the input shaft. Then I tried pulling the flange off of the input shaft by using some threaded rod and nuts. The problem is when I pull this flange all the way that I can; it comes in contact with the clutch shaft and still is not off the input shaft. I tried putting the flange back on and then removing the clutch shaft to get it out of the way, but there isn"t enough room to remove it. I tried removing the two bolts holding the throw out bearing carrier so as to remove the clutch shaft, but still not enough room. Do I need to split this tractor to finally remove the flange on the input shaft, so as to remove the seal carrier? Or am I missing something here?

Check out this link. I did a related job on my Super M a few months ago without splitting. Once you get the clutch shaft clear, you can pull out the entire input shaft assembly. Check out the bearings closely, particularly the pilot bearing. I believe you can get to that one if you remove the belt pulley/cover.

One comment: when and if you pull the entire input shaft assembly, you will be removing the front support for the upper transmission shaft. You may need to line it back up when reassembling. You can put the tractor in gear (maybe 4th) and/or you can work through the aforementioned belt pulley opening to line it up.

Got it! Thanks for the info. It wasn't easy, but got it out by removing the pressure plate bolts and tilting it out.
